    • The UNDP Country Office (CO) in South Africa, as Government partner in the efforts to achieve the sustainable development goals, sought to reposition itself strategically and realign its human resources to better respond to the new Country Programme Document (CPD) 2020-2025 approved in June 2020 and ensure an effective and efficient contribution to address the intertwined challenges of poverty, inequality and unemployment that undermine the country efforts to achieve the Sustainable Development Goals. UNDP in South Africa works in the areas of (i)Transformative Governance, (ii) Inclusive and Sustainable Growth, (ii) Nature, Climate and Energy, with innovation and gender embedded in all programing. The program is implemented through various projects in partnership with a variety of partners, including Government entities, Civil Society Organizations, Public and Private Foundations, among others. UNDP adopts the National Implementation Modality as a norm, where implementing partners take the ownership and UNDP plays the oversight role. 
    • As UNDP CO in South Africa is entering its 3rd year of CPD implementation and following reflections on the outcomes of the 2020 CO audit and the 2021 GEF projects findings and recommendations audit both conducted by the Office of Audit and Investigation, concluded that there is need to strengthen the program and operations oversight capacity to ensure that the CO is fully compliant with the organization policies, procedures, rules and regulations at program and project levels. 
    • Against this backdrop and building upon the lessons learnt during the CPD implementation, UNDP South Africa is strengthening its Programme Compliance, Oversight and Monitoring (PCOM) Team, which is a strategic advisory team supporting both Programmes and Operations Clusters under the direct supervision of M & E Specialist, Head of the PCOM Team, and the overall guidance of the Deputy Resident Representative (DRR). The PCOM is composed of three pillars, namely, the Programme Support, Monitoring and Evaluation (M & E), Quality Assurance, including Social and Environmental Standards (SES) Safeguards. The team is currently composed by the M & E Specialist, M & E Analyst (UNV), Program Finance Associate and SES Analyst under recruitment. 
    • The Programme Analyst is member of the PCOM team and reports to the Head of the PCOM Team Deputy Resident Representative (DRR) and acts as the technical analysts on all matters related to Oversight and Compliance and Monitoring. S/he is responsible supervising activities related to programme management oversight, quality assurance and advisory support, planning and forecasting of resource mobilization and pipeline management. The incumbent in close collaboration with the Operations Manager and PCOM team will play a pivotal role in the CO’s strategic planning, the identification of innovative programme activities and solutions, the coordination of cross-division initiatives and the alignment of the programme resource planning and the project execution/implementation to the corporate best practices and standards.  S/he is also expected to provide leadership to strengthen and empower the oversight function to ensure effective and transparent utilization of financial resources and integrity of financial services in the Country Office and timely quality assurance and optimal programme implementation.
    • As a member of the PCOM Team, s/he promotes a collaborative, client-oriented approach consistent with UNDP rules and regulations, UNDP’s Results Based Management (RBM) Framework and driving the CO support to capacity development of national implementation partners in an integrated manner at all levels. S/he works in close collaboration with the  Operations Manager and both Programme and Operations sections, Regional Bureau Country Oversight Team (RSCOT) in resolving complex programme and operations-related issues to successfully build up the capacity of the CO team to deliver quality services to our external and internal clients including Government officials, UN agencies, multilateral and bilateral donors and civil society to reposition the CO programme in South Africa and contribute effectively to the CO’s resource mobilization efforts.

    Key Duties and Accountabilities

    Summary of Key Functions:

    • Coordinate programme management, compliance, and oversight;
    • Advisory support to CO senior management on quality assurance of development results;
    • Ensures effective implementation and support to the Harmonized Approach to Cash Transfer (HACT);
    • Ensures effective management of partnerships and resource mobilization;
    • Provides top quality advisory services to the Implementing Partners and facilitates knowledge.

    As a member of the PCOM Team, coordinate programme management, compliance, and oversight for achievement of the following results:

    • Coordinate all aspects of programme management, compliance and oversight, establishing tools for accurate data on programme performance;
    • Contribute in the monitoring of established results frameworks, performance indicators, and delivery and resource mobilization targets;
    • Work with programme managers to monitor delivery of core and non-core resources and pro-actively alerts the management on projects with delivery issues;
    • Provide regular overview and analysis of all type of resources including local cost sharing, engagement facility, catalytic core resources (TRAC) and strategic resources allocated by the Headquarters (HQ)
    • Set-up tools and strategies to establish the CO as a center excellence in all corporate performance management dashboards and reviews in collaboration with the Operations Manager;
    • Ensure full compliance of the programme implementation with UNDP rules, regulations and policies to set-up financial recording/reporting system, timely follow-up of audit recommendations, implementation of effective internal controls, proper functioning of a client-oriented financial resources management system;
    • Effective application of RBM tools, establishment of management targets and monitoring achievement of development results;
    • Continuous analysis and monitoring of the programme financial situation, presentation of forecasts for development projects, regular monitoring of pipelines, etc.;
    • Routinely monitors financial exception reports for unusual activities, transactions, and investigates anomalies;
    • Spearhead capacity building through training and advice in terms of systems, business processes, NIM and DIM implementation processes;
    • Perform managerial and oversight functions in the ERP Peoplesoft Atlas as delegated by the Resident Representative in the approved localized Internal Control Framework (ICF).   

    Provides advisory support to CO senior management on quality assurance of development results (programme and projects) while strengthening accountability and transparency for achievement of the following results: 

    • Advise senior management on oversight, compliance and assurance issues affecting country programme, projects and operations;
    • Provide ex-ante quality assurance of programmes, projects including LPAC quality assurance, including advice on implementation modalities and programme design, ex-ante clearance for financially substantive or high-risk contracts for NIM projects and DIM Letter of Agreements (LOAs), Responsible Party Agreements (RPAs), Low grant values or any other legal instruments, etc.;
    • Prepare strategic financial reports for senior management including information related to programme and projects financial status, expenditure, budgets, delivery rate;
    • Provide substantive advice on programmatic contractual arrangements to ensure full compliance with UNDP rules, procedures and policies and optimal risk management;
    • Identify approaches and modalities to achieve management targets and increased efficiency resulting in delivery acceleration, sound financial management and optimal programme/project implementation;
    • Lead risk management to ensure and maintain effective control systems:
    • Establish a risk management strategy and framework by developing tools for risk management, compliance and assurance system and process from project to CO levels; 
    • Ensure appropriate analysis for risk management at programme, operations and project staff level;
    • Support senior management to ensure risk management is central part of programme management, identify, evaluate and advice on significant exposures to risk;
    • Adapt existing risk management tools to ensure mechanisms are in place and functioning, advise and develop new tools and procedures;
    • Ensure reporting on risk to Senior Management and HQ is clear and consistent and accompanied by actionable recommendations;
    • Provide advisory services, lead and undertake cross-practice capacity risk assessments;
    • Evaluate the effectiveness and efficiency of controls and promote the continuous improvement of the control environment;
    • Effectively communicates on risk and control systems and information with appropriate units;
    • Coordinate the review of CO risk logs to ensure that risks are adequately assessed and escalated if need be while establishing adequate processes to mitigate those risks.

    Ensure effective implementation and support to the Harmonized Approach to Cash Transfer (HACT) focusing on achievement of the following results:

    • Provide substantive advisory services to Programme Team Leaders and Operation personnel on leveraging HACT policy for the delivery acceleration and efficient project implementation;
    • Serve as the focal person on HACT for the Country Office;
    • Support the DRR for UNDP contributions to Country Common Assessment (CCA) in relation to macro-assessment exercise and plays a leadership role in inter-agency HACT task forces;
    • Ensure timely conduct of HACT yearly audit exercise (optimal planning, adherence to OAI calendar, implementation of audit recommendations, monitoring and follow-up of audit issues, etc.);
    • Coordinate the timely preparation and submission of the HACT assurance plan as well as ensuring its effective implementation (timely conduct of spot checks and release of associated reports, liaising with programme personnel for the set-up of assurance calendar, etc.);
    • Regular monitoring of HACT Dashboard and all HACT indicators in the corporate performance tools such as the Integrated Finance Dashboard (IFD), UNDP at Glance, etc;
    • Train and guide UNDP personnel, Implementing Partners (IPs) and Responsible Parties (RPs) as appropriate on HACT implementation;
    • Monitor the implementation of HACT and recommend solutions to challenges in implementing HACT;
    • Spearhead the set-up of capacity development plan for IPs/RPs including the timely monitoring of progress made and implementation of HACT micro-assessment recommendations.  

     Ensure and effective compliance with UNDP management of resources mobilization process focusing on achievement of the following results: 

    • Support the CO program team in identifying new project initiatives, development of Concept Notes and their translation into Project Documents;
    • Facilitates the presentation of Concept Notes and Project Documents to potential donors, with focus on UNDP program and project management procedures for projects design and management; 
    • Support the preparation of Financing Agreements and engagement with development partners to ensure they understand UNDP standardized agreements and liaise with the Legal Office for any required waivers/exceptions; 
    • Coordinate the development of tools to monitor and tracking of pipelines, timely set-up and update of pipelines in QUANTUM and recording of contribution financing agreements, etc.

    Provide top quality advisory services to the government and facilities knowledge building and management including:  

    • Coordinate the preparation of manuals for NIM/DIM implementation for projects and counterparts;
    • Contribute to the development of knowledge products for various audiences in areas of his/her responsibility;
    • Provide support to the CO staff on project budgeting /accounting rules and procedures and ways of improving of financial programme management;
    • Provide necessary QUANTUM training sessions for the CO staff;
    • Manage the CO SharePoint to ensure that key program and operations documents are properly filed and accessible;
    • Regularly review the CO website to ensure that it is updated;
    • Collect, file and disseminate knowledge products generated in the CO using the most adequate platforms.

    Requirements:

    Education

    • Master’s Degree or equivalent in Business Administration, Audit and Accounting, Public Administration, Financial Management, Economics or related field. 
    • Bachelor's degree in a relevant field with additional 2 years of qualifying work experience may be considered in lieu of a Master's degree.

     Experience, Knowledge and Skills

    • Minimum two (2) years (Master's degree) or four (4) years (Bachelor's degree) of relevant experience at the national or international level in providing programme financial management services, accounting, programme oversight, monitoring & evaluation and/or auditing, preferably in a UNDP Country Office or regional or HQ location;
    • Experience providing management advisory services and/or managing staff and operational systems and building relationships with partners and external clients;
    • Demonstrated ability in people management and working with diverse teams in developing countries;
    • Experience in handling of web-based management systems and ERP financials, preferably QUANTUM;
    • Experience in the usage of computers and office software packages, experience in handling of web-based management systems;
    • Proven ability to deliver under pressure and in short time frames;
    • Demonstrated knowledge of UNDP programme and project management policies and procedures is highly desirable;
    • Certifications on UNDP IPSAS trainings on revenue for Revenue, Expenses and Assets is an asset;
    • Strong interpersonal and communication skills.

    Language

    • Fluency in English with good verbal and writing skills is required.
